The uncut rise and fall of the group behind the best selling 12-inch single...Rumors!
In the summer of 1986, the song "Rumors/Vicious Rumors" by Timex Social Club, dominated the radio airwaves, topping all of the Billboard magazine urban charts with the number one position for: Hot 100 Black Singles, Hot Black Singles-Sales, Hot Black Singles-Airplay, Hot Dance/Disco-Club Play and Hot Dance/Disco-12 inch singles sales.
This was no small feat for four young men from Berkeley, California (Marcus Thompson, Michael Marshall, Alex Hill and Kevin Moore) who were unknown songwriters at the time. Along with instant stardom came a treacherous ride through the music business. A journey filled with greed, broken friendships and culminating with the group break up one year later. How Do Rumors Get Started is a powerful, edgy and amusing look behind the scenes of rap music in the mid-80 s. The book finally reveals the truth about: How the group got their start, The origin of their name, The real members of Timex Social Club, Why there were two record labels, The Raising Hell Tour riots, The beef with Timex Corporation, The break up and the birth of Club Nouveau. >>>Website: TSCbook.com

Pop/rock singer, songwriter, vocal producer, and dancer, Butta B-Rocka, celebrated her debut album, Switch Lanes, on Wednesday, March 24. As an exclusive event hosted by Fort Knox, the album release party was held at the Artist Factory, which is located at 1741 Commerce Drive NW, Atlanta, GA 30318. The full length album, Switch Lanes, is comprised of eleven pop/rock tracks. The video for the single, “Switch Lanes,” has already been selected to be featured on the new iPhone application, Showcase Tonight.
According to Butta, “‘Switch Lanes’ is a roller coaster of experiences, full of twist and turns. It touches on the many faces of love - the good, the bad, and the ugly. It has something for everyone to relate to. It also switches genres. You’ll hear a little pop, a little rock, some blues and some R&B making this a diverse album.” |
